Ripple CEO Brad Garlinghouse has suggested that XRP holders might receive "something special" if Ripple eventually goes public. Speaking on the "Crypto In America" podcast, Garlinghouse discussed the company's stance on an IPO, noting that Ripple is not in a rush to go public due to the weak performance of recent cryptocurrency listings. He emphasized that the adoption of XRP and the growth of its ecosystem remain central to Ripple's strategy.
Garlinghouse highlighted that while Ripple is not prioritizing an IPO, the company might consider it in the future. He mentioned that staying private allows for more freedom in communication without immediate regulatory pressures. The potential for special benefits to XRP holders in the event of an IPO has sparked interest within the XRP community, with many viewing it as a positive signal for the future.
